If the pattern is on continuously, it may be caused by equipment that is in use full time, such as aquarium heaters, LED and fluorescent lighting.
It could be coming from one of the electrical accessories on the tank. Lights are usually fluorescent fixtures, and some are notorious for causing interference on radio. Some can actually cause lines of interference on your television.
Another seldom thought of source of radio interference is the little neon bulb that's built into aquarium heaters to indicate when the heater is functioning. (That's that little orange light that glows from inside the heater tube when the heater is turned on.) Neon bulbs are actually crude little radio transmitters. The exact frequency on which they operate may be very broad, and will depend on the length of wires connected to the neon bulbs. As the bulb turns on and off (with the thermostat, which itself generates a spark), you may suffer intermittent "frying noise" interference on your radio.
If you are experiencing suspicious interference to your radio or television, try this to locate the source: install all the electrical appliances feeding the aquarium through an extension cord that can be plugged in while you watch your television or listen to your radio. Try plugging and unplugging the light hood and the heater into an electrical outlet, and watch to see if the interference goes away, or if the frying, crackling noise on the radio is there with the appliances plugged in, but disappears when the appliances are unplugged..........................see video......................................
